Output 963598e5795a93d933c1a6aed5014edd2f2d14b074e1aa57439776df156b9322:0

value
128857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6573baa4e39eda3e9a37073987bc1a25e1bfb46 OP_EQUAL
address
3Q9Yenzf55eRae5ZXR8GoAp5ZdjcHAhMmz
transaction
963598e5795a93d933c1a6aed5014edd2f2d14b074e1aa57439776df156b9322
spent
true